What legal consequences does the crime of slander entail in Chile?
In Chile, slander is considered a crime against honor and is punishable by the Penal Code. Slander involves falsely accusing someone of a crime or conduct that may affect their reputation. Sanctions for slander can include prison sentences and financial penalties.

What is the procedure to request authorization to open a food and beverage company in Colombia?
The procedure to request authorization to open a food and beverage company in Colombia varies according to established regulations. You must go to the Ministry of Health or competent entity of your municipality and submit a request for health authorization. You must provide the required information, such as the business plan, infrastructure, trained personnel, among others. In addition, you must comply with the requirements established by the entity and current regulations regarding food and beverages. The entity will carry out an evaluation and, if the requirements are met, will grant authorization for the opening of the food and beverage company.
